Well I spent a few sleepless nights in the first 11 days of May which had 10
days of rain totaling 5.7 inches. The Direct Start Window and Mound helped
keep it dry and growing. On May 9-11 a 3 day Nor-Easter pounded New England
with high winds, 40-50 mph, that we thought would never end. This type of
storm is not usually seen past mid April around here. The plants were quite
tall and still under the window but this allows for cross winds through the
side slats. The plants sustained light to moderate leaf damage but are still
doing fine. Went to the Window Wall stage tonight and the plants are they
same size as the one in my next to the last photo on the last Hyper link
listed above.
AG-480-97-GB a AG-553-92-GB child crossed with AG-717-91-MM, (Mike
MacDonald) and AG-798-95-PNZ, (Zehr).
Thinned to 2 plants, both doing very well, starting to vine.
Greer 1006
One plant doing great and a little bigger than the 480 above, vine starting to
take off.
Anderson 977
Pulled.
Weather has turned beautiful, though there was a hard frost the night before
last, 85 today.
